summaryrefslogtreecommitdiff
path: root/profiles/liguros/1.0/linux-gnu/make.defaults
blob: a72898629bf7948d3585ffe5eecf5218585e40e0 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
ELIBC="glibc"
KERNEL="linux"
USERLAND="GNU"
LDFLAGS="-Wl,-O1 -Wl,--sort-common -Wl,--as-needed"
USE="kernel_linux userland_GNU elibc_glibc"

ACCEPT_LICENSE="* -@EULA Oracle-BCLA-JavaSE"
ACCEPT_PROPERTIES="* -reboot"

USE_EXPAND="CPU_FLAGS_X86 CPU_FLAGS_ARM OSS_CARDS APACHE2_MODULES APACHE2_MPMS FOO2ZJS_DEVICES MISDN_CARDS FRITZCAPI_CARDS FCDSL_CARDS VIDEO_CARDS DVB_CARDS LIRC_DEVICES INPUT_DEVICES LLVM_SLOT LLVM_TARGETS USERLAND KERNEL ELIBC CROSSCOMPILE_OPTS ALSA_CARDS ALSA_PCM_PLUGINS LCD_DEVICES CAMERAS NETBEANS_MODULES QEMU_SOFTMMU_TARGETS QEMU_USER_TARGETS SANE_BACKENDS RUBY_TARGETS PHP_TARGETS XFCE_PLUGINS XTABLES_ADDONS GPSD_PROTOCOLS COLLECTD_PLUGINS ABI_X86"

# Nginx variables
USE_EXPAND="${USE_EXPAND} NGINX_MODULES_EXTERNAL NGINX_MODULES_HTTP NGINX_MODULES_MAIL NGINX_MODULES_STREAM"

# USE_EXPAND variables whose contents are not shown in package manager
# output. Changes need discussion on gentoo-dev.
USE_EXPAND_HIDDEN="USERLAND KERNEL ELIBC CROSSCOMPILE_OPTS CPU_FLAGS_ARM ABI_X86"

COLLISION_IGNORE="/lib/modules/* *.py[co] *\$py.class"
COLLISION_IGNORE="${COLLISION_IGNORE} /lib/firmware/*"
CONFIG_PROTECT="/etc"
CONFIG_PROTECT_MASK="/etc/env.d /etc/gconf"

# We don't want to remove /etc/portage/ and it's contents.
UNINSTALL_IGNORE="${UNINSTALL_IGNORE} /etc/portage/*"

# Variables that are set exclusively by the profile
# and not by user configuration files.
PROFILE_ONLY_VARIABLES="ARCH ELIBC KERNEL USERLAND"

# Benedikt Böhm <hollow@gentoo.org> (27 Nov 2007)
# Sane defaults for built-in apache modules
APACHE2_MODULES="actions alias auth_basic authn_alias authn_anon authn_dbm authn_default authn_file authz_dbm authz_default authz_groupfile authz_host authz_owner authz_user autoindex cache cgi cgid dav dav_fs dav_lock deflate dir disk_cache env expires ext_filter file_cache filter headers include info log_config logio mem_cache mime mime_magic negotiation rewrite setenvif speling status unique_id userdir usertrack vhost_alias"

# Miroslav Šulc <fordfrog@gentoo.org> (19 Nov 2008)
# Netbeans modules/clusters
NETBEANS="apisupport cnd groovy gsf harness ide identity j2ee java mobility nb php profiler soa visualweb webcommon websvccommon xml"

# Default Ruby build targets
RUBY_TARGETS="ruby32 ruby33 ruby34"

# Small default list of enabled plugins for collectd
COLLECTD_PLUGINS="df interface irq load memory rrdtool swap syslog"